内容記述Various transport modes in superfluid helium are discussed. They include zero net mass flow and finite mass flow for pure superfluid and normal fluid flow. An attempt is made to characterize these transport modes in a common frame of reference. Two dimensionless numbers are used, namely, the dimensionless heat flux number and the dimensionless driving force number. The equations are generalized by the use of a characteristic length so that they can be applied to the transport of HE II in any geometry. The theories are then extended to applications in space. In particular, fountain effect pumps and superfluid management at zero g by vapor-liquid phase separators are discussed in detail.
